Bhaderwah A Famous Destination Near Jammu

1. Natural Beauty:

  • Bhaderwah is surrounded by lush green meadows, dense forests, and snow-capped peaks. It's often compared to the landscapes of Kashmir.

2. Adventure Activities:

  • The region is perfect for adventure enthusiasts. You can enjoy activities like trekking, camping, nature walks, and photography.

3. Gupt Ganga:

  • Gupt Ganga is a sacred spot known for its natural beauty and religious significance. It's a place for spiritual reflection and tranquility.

4. Bhal Padri:

  • Bhal Padri is a revered temple dedicated to Goddess Mahakali. The temple is known for its annual fair, which attracts pilgrims.

5. Padri Pass:

  • Padri Pass is a popular trekking route that leads to the Padri meadows. The trek offers beautiful vistas and a serene environment.

6. Jai Valley:

  • Jai Valley is known for its lush meadows, making it a perfect spot for picnics and nature lovers.

7. Bhaderwah Fort:

  • The Bhaderwah Fort is a historic structure that provides insights into the region's history.

8. Bhaderwah Town:

  • The town of Bhaderwah offers a glimpse of the local culture and lifestyle. You can explore the local markets and enjoy traditional cuisine.

9. Chinta Valley:

  • Chinta Valley is another beautiful spot known for its landscapes and natural beauty. It's a great place for photography.

10. Weather:

  • The best time to visit Bhaderwah is during the summer months (May to June) and autumn (September to November). Winters can be extremely cold with heavy snowfall.

Tips:

  • Bhaderwah is less frequented by tourists, so be prepared for basic amenities and limited connectivity.
  • Respect the local culture and traditions, especially when visiting religious sites.

Bhaderwah is a hidden gem in the Jammu and Kashmir region, offering pristine natural beauty and a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of city life. Whether you're an adventure enthusiast, a nature lover, or someone seeking spiritual solace, Bhaderwah has something to offer every traveler.
